Mercury--0.387 astronomical units Venus--0.723 astronomical units Earth--1.0 astronomical units Mars--1.524 astronomical units Jupiter--5.203 astronomical units Saturn--9.529 astronomical units Uranus--19.19 astronomical units Neptune--30.06 astronomical units Pluto--39.53 astronomical units Please note that these are all mean distances, and the actual distance will vary as to the location of the specific planet in its specific orbit.
